NAME
ann_sample - Sample program for the ANN library SYNOPSIS
ann_sample [-d dim] [-max m] [-nn k] [-e eps] [-df data] [-qf query] DESCRIPTION
This is a sample program for the the Approximate Nearest Neighbor Searching library. Results are sent to the standard output. To run a demo, try: ann_sample -df /usr/share/doc/ann-tools/data.pts -qf /usr/share/doc/ann-tools/query.pts and compare the result with /usr/share/doc/ann-tools/sample.save OPTIONS
-d dim dimension of the space (default = 2) -max m maximum number of data points (default = 1000) -nn k number of nearest neighbors per query (default 1) -e eps the error bound (default = 0.0) -df data name of file containing data points -qf query name of file containing query points AUTHOR
